Learning how to create a quarterly business review presentation helps teams turn a quarter of activity into a clear management discussion. A good QBR deck does more than summarize performance. It explains what changed, why it changed, and what decisions the business should make next.
The strongest quarterly review presentations are built for fast executive scanning. They move from high-level results to the metrics and business drivers behind them, then close with risks, priorities, and recommendations. A cluttered deck usually slows that process down.
A quarterly business review presentation usually includes an executive summary, key performance indicators, business highlights, operational or financial concerns, and next-quarter priorities. The exact mix can vary by audience, but the structure should always help leaders move from summary to evidence to action.

Start with the most important outcomes from the quarter. Leadership teams should understand the headline story before looking at detailed supporting data.
Show the KPIs that mattered most and explain what drove the movement. Strong QBR slides connect numbers to business events, execution choices, or market conditions.
A useful quarterly review closes with recommendations. The audience should know what needs attention, what is working, and what priorities should shape the next quarter.
